Please Help VB.Net Web form Grid

Hi
I have a web form with a Datagrid. Within the data grid I have a button.
If the button is of type "Linkbutton " my VB code-behind will catch the users
"click" However, if it is set to "Pushbutton " I am unable to trap the users
click. See code Below. I don't understand what I am missing. why won't the
"Pushbutton " work?

VB code Behind:
Private Sub DataGrid1_ItemC ommand(ByVal source As Object, ByVal e As
System.Web.UI.W ebControls.Data GridCommandEven tArgs) Handles
DataGrid1.ItemC ommand
'get value of row here
End Sub

HTML:
<body MS_POSITIONING= "GridLayout ">
<form id="Form1" method="post" runat="server">
<asp:DataGrid id="DataGrid1" style="Z-INDEX: 101; LEFT: 80px; POSITION:
absolute; TOP: 140px" runat="server" Width="484px">
<Columns>
<asp:ButtonColu mn Text="Select" ButtonType="Pus hButton"
CommandName="Se lect"></asp:ButtonColum n>
</Columns>
</asp:DataGrid>
</form>
</body>
